An elevation of privilege vulnerability exists in the Windows Certificate Dialog when it does not properly enforce user privileges, aka 'Windows Certificate Dialog Elevation of Privilege Vulnerability'.

What is CVE-2019-1388?
CVE-2019-1388 is a high vulnerability published on November 12, 2019. An elevation of privilege vulnerability exists in the Windows Certificate Dialog when it does not properly enforce user privileges, aka 'Windows Certificate Dialog Elevation of Privilege Vulnerability'.

Is CVE-2019-1388 actively exploited?
Yes. CISA added CVE-2019-1388 to the Known Exploited Vulnerabilities catalog on April 7, 2023, affecting Microsoft Windows. KEV listing indicates confirmed exploitation in the wild; this CVE warrants immediate patching attention.
